Juan Verdades

release date: Jun 19, 2015
Juan Verdades
A retelling, in English and Spanish, of the tale of a wealthy rancher who is so certain of the honesty of his foreman that he wagers his ranch.

Estrellita de Oro/Little Gold Star

release date: Apr 18, 2008
Estrellita de Oro/Little Gold Star
In this variation of the Cinderella story, coming from the Hispanic tradition in New Mexico, Arci''a and her wicked stepsisters have different encounters with a magical hawk and are left physically changed in ways that will affect their meeting with the prince.In a version of the Cinderella story from the Hispanic tradition in New Mexico, Arci''a and her wicked stepsisters meet a magical hawk and are left physically changed in ways that will affect their meeting with the prince.
